Who Is Henry Ruggs?
Henry Ruggs III was born on January 24, 1999, in Montgomery, Alabama. He played college football at the University of Alabama, where he became known for his elite speed and playmaking ability. Ruggs was selected by the Las Vegas Raiders in the first round (12th overall) of the 2020 NFL Draft.
Early Life and College Career
Ruggs attended Robert E. Lee High School, where he excelled in football and track. His speed made him a standout athlete, leading him to commit to the University of Alabama.
At Alabama, Ruggs was part of a dominant receiving corps alongside Jerry Jeudy and DeVonta Smith. He helped the Crimson Tide win the 2018 College Football Playoff National Championship.

Legal Issues and Financial Impact
In November 2021, Ruggs drove under the influence and caused a fatal crash that killed 23-year-old Tina Tintor. Authorities charged him with DUI resulting in death, and he faced up to 50 years in prison.
In May 2023, Ruggs pleaded guilty to felony DUI and was sentenced to 3-10 years in prison.
